宝塔控制面板站点设置ssl?宝塔开启ssl之后访问不了
域名在宝塔面板申请开启SSL证书后https无法访问如何解决
如果在宝塔面板上成功申请并开启了SSL证书,但HTTPS无法访问,可能有几个常见的原因和解决方法:
安全组/防火墙设置:确保服务器的安全组或防火墙配置允许通过HTTPS访问。你可以检查服务器的安全组设置或防火墙规则,并确保端口443(HTTPS默认端口)是开放的。
Nginx/Apache配置问题:检查Nginx或Apache的配置文件,确保正确配置了SSL证书和私钥路径,并将监听端口设置为443。同时,确保将HTTP请求重定向到HTTPS。
DNS解析问题:确认域名的DNS解析已经正确指向服务器的IP地址。你可以使用命令ping your_domain.com来验证域名是否解析到正确的IP地址。如果域名解析有问题,需要在域名注册商或DNS服务提供商处进行相应的修正。
证书链问题:确保SSL证书链完整且正确。有些证书颁发机构会提供一个Certificate Bundle文件(通常以.crt或.pem格式),其中包含了完整的证书链。确保在Web服务器配置中正确指定了证书链路径。
检查证书有效性:验证证书是否已经正确安装并尚未过期。
如果以上解决方法都无法解决问题,建议检查服务器的日志文件,如Nginx或Apache的错误日志,以获取更多详细的错误信息。根据日志中的错误提示,可以更精确定位问题所在并采取相应的解决方法。
宝塔面板如何部署启用ssl证书
提前步骤进入Gworg申请SSL证书,如果子域名很多使用通配符证书。
一、登录邮箱下载:Gworg证书文件目录,都会有以下五个文件夹。宝塔BT面板只需要用到nginx文件夹。
二、打开宝塔BT后台,点击:网站,选择:设置。
三、选择:SSL——其它证书
Nginx环境配置证书方法(证书目录只有两个文件的):
进入nginx(证书)目录,有以下两个文件
其中红框.key后缀的是服务器私钥,填入面板证书的左边红框中(用文本编辑器完整复制粘贴进去)
蓝框.crt后缀的是证书(也可能是pem后缀),填入面板证书的右边蓝色框中(用文本编辑器完整复制粘贴进去)
然后保存即可。
如果需要强制HTTPS访问网站:进入宝塔服务器管理面板,在:“网站”>>“设置”>>”SSL”中开启“强制HTTPS”
域名后是带端口号来访问的,在宝塔面板中怎么配置ssl证书
在宝塔面板中配置SSL证书,首先需要在Gworg网站申请一个SSL证书,网址为gworg.taobao.com。
获取SSL证书后,登录宝塔面板,进入SSL证书管理页面。点击“添加SSL证书”,输入证书相关信息,包括域名、证书文件和密钥文件。
选择上传的证书类型,一般选择标准SSL证书。然后点击“添加”,系统会自动进行证书验证。
验证过程可能需要一些时间,验证成功后,系统会显示证书状态为已启用。至此,SSL证书配置完成。
对于需要访问域名时带有端口号的情况,配置SSL证书时同样适用。在输入证书相关信息时,将域名和端口号一同输入即可。例如,输入www.example.com:8080。
配置完成后,通过浏览器访问带有端口号的域名时,宝塔面板会自动使用已配置的SSL证书加密通信,保障数据传输安全。
总结,配置SSL证书在宝塔面板中简单易行。只需在Gworg网站申请证书,登录宝塔面板添加证书信息,完成验证即可实现SSL加密。对于需要访问域名带有端口号的情况,只需在输入域名时一同输入端口号即可。